Job Advert: Level 3 Early Years Practitioner (Permanent, Term-Time Only)

Location: BD3, Bradford Hours: Monday - Friday, 8:00am - 4:00pm Contract: Permanent, Term-Time Only

About the Role

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Level 3 Early Years Practitioner to join our friendly team in BD3. This is a fantastic opportunity for someone passionate about providing high-quality childcare and education, with a strong understanding of the EYFS framework and a commitment to supporting children's learning and development.



Key Responsibilities

  • Act as a Key Person, building strong relationships with children and families.

  • Plan, deliver, and evaluate engaging activities in line with the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S).

  • Support children's personal, social, and emotional development, ensuring a nurturing and inclusive environment.

  • Maintain accurate observations, assessments, and records to track progress.

  • Contribute to a safe, stimulating, and well-organised learning environment.

  • Work collaboratively with colleagues and demonstrate confidence during Ofsted inspections.




Requirements

  • Level 3 qualification in Early Years/Childcare (or equivalent).

  • Minimum of 3 years' experience working in an Early Years setting.

  • Proven Key Person experience.

  • Strong knowledge of safeguarding, child protection, and health & safety procedures.

  • Experience of supporting settings through Ofsted visits is highly desirable.

  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.




What We Offer

  • Permanent, term-time only contract (perfect for work-life balance).

  • Supportive and welcoming team environment.

  • Opportunities for professional development and training.

  • A chance to make a real difference in the lives of children and families in BD3.
